TVS Motor Company, a two and three-wheeler manufacturing major, has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Manba Finance Limited to offer retail finance solutions for its commercial mobility portfolio.

This strategic partnership aims to enhance vehicle affordability and improve access to structured financing for customers across India.

Under the agreement, Manba Finance Limited will provide monthly EMI-based financing solutions for the entire range of TVS Commercial Mobility vehicles, covering both passenger and cargo three-wheelers, across internal combustion engine (ICE) and electric vehicle (EV) models.

The collaboration is designed to strengthen TVS Commercial Mobility’s ecosystem by offering competitive funding schemes, reduced turnaround time (TAT) for loan processing, and deeper penetration into rural and semi-urban markets. By simplifying access to finance, the partnership seeks to support last-mile entrepreneurs and fleet operators in scaling their businesses.

For customers, the tie-up enables higher purchasing power through attractive down payment options and reduced monthly outflows, supported by bundled financing offers that deliver greater savings and financial flexibility.

Speaking on the occasion, Rajat Gupta, Business Head – Commercial Mobility, TVS Motor Company said, “At TVS Motor Company, our focus is on building a comprehensive commercial mobility ecosystem that empowers customers to grow sustainably. This partnership with Manba Finance Limited strengthens our ability to offer accessible and competitive financing solutions across our ICE and EV three-wheeler portfolio. By improving affordability, reducing turnaround time, and expanding reach into rural markets, we aim to support entrepreneurs and fleet operators in enhancing their earning potential and business scalability.”

Commenting on the partnership, Manish Shah, Managing Director, Manba Finance Limited, said, “This partnership with TVS Motor Company strongly aligns with our commitment to supporting a cleaner and more sustainable mobility ecosystem. It enables us to offer comprehensive and tailored financing solutions across both passenger and cargo three-wheelers. By leveraging TVS Motor’s deep industry expertise, strong distribution network, and trusted brand, we believe Manba Finance is well positioned to build meaningful scale in the three-wheeler financing segment. We see this collaboration as a key growth driver and expect it to contribute significantly to our expansion and portfolio growth in FY26 and beyond.”

The partnership reinforces TVS Motor Company’s focus on building a holistic commercial mobility ecosystem, one that goes beyond products to deliver value through accessibility, affordability, and long-term customer growth.
